Pelargonium (Zonale Grp) Toscana Sil Linus

Pelargonium (Zonale Grp) Toscana Sil Linus
Flower type Slightly doubled; Single
Leaf margin Erose
Flower color Pink-medium purple red-N066A; Purple-light violet-075C
Flower diameter 4,5 - 5 cm
Plant height 20 - 30 cm
Leaf size 5 - 7,5 cm
Plant, growth type Erect
Leaf, main color Dark green
Flower color distribution Feathered; Bicolored
Flower, secondary color(s) White-white-999D

Pelargonium, commonly known as geranium or pelargonium, is a popular flowering plant that belongs to the Zonale Grp variety. One specific cultivar of this group is the Toscana Sil Linus, which showcases some distinct characteristics and colors.

The flowers of the Toscana Sil Linus pelargonium are slightly doubled, meaning they have more petals than the usual single-flowered variety. The flower color varies, with shades ranging from pink-medium purple red to purple-light violet. These beautiful flowers have a diameter of approximately 4.5 to 5 centimeters.

The plant itself grows to a height between 20 and 30 centimeters, making it a fairly compact and suitable choice for small gardens or containers. The leaves have a size of 5 to 7.5 centimeters and feature an erose margin, which adds texture and interest to the overall appearance of the plant. The main color of the leaves is a deep, dark green, providing a striking contrast to the vibrant flower colors.

One of the standout features of the Toscana Sil Linus pelargonium is its flower color distribution. The petals are feathered, meaning they have a more delicate and intricate pattern compared to solid-colored flowers. Additionally, the flowers are bicolored, with white serving as the secondary color. This combination of colors creates a visually appealing display that can brighten up any garden or patio.

As for the growth habit, the Toscana Sil Linus pelargonium has an erect growth type, meaning the stems grow upright instead of spreading or trailing. This makes it easier to manage the plant's shape and size, requiring less pruning or training.

Pelargoniums, including the Toscana Sil Linus variety, are known for their long blooming period, providing cheerful flowers throughout the summer months. They are relatively easy to care for, preferring well-draining soil and regular watering. These plants also thrive in full sun or partial shade, making them versatile choices for various garden conditions.
